Remember and Never Do - Claudio D. Zivic

Quote By: Claudio D. Zivic
Topic: Remember and Never Do
Quote: After repenting for not following God’s counsel, the Prophet [Joseph Smith] received the revelation that is found in section 3 of the Doctrine and Covenants. From what is written in verses 1 to 10, I wish to highlight three principles that we should always remember:
1. The works and the purposes of God cannot be frustrated.
2. We must not fear man more than God.
3. There is a need of constant repentance.
In verse 13, the Lord teaches us four actions that we should never do:
1. Set at naught the counsels of God.
2. Break the most sacred promises made before God.
3. Depend upon our own judgment.
4. Boast in our own wisdom.
Talk Title & Reference: "Let's Not Take the Wrong Way," General Conference, April 2014

Name of Church - M. Russell Ballard

Quote By: M. Russell Ballard
Topic: Name of Church
Quote: In the October 2011 conference, I urged that we remember these important words of the Lord: “For thus shall my church be called in the last days, even The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ints.”  With these words, the Lord makes clear that this is not only a formal title but also the name by which His Church is to be called. Given His clear declaration, we should not refer to the Church by any other name, such as “Mormon Church” or “LDS Church.”
Talk Title & Reference: "Following Up," General Conference, April 2014
